Fort Tejon hosts Civil War re-enactment

3 battles re-enacted over weekend
Civil War re-enactments at Fort Tejon
Posted
and last updated

LEBEC, Calif. — Step back in time and learn first hand about the Civil War. Fort Tejon is hosting Civil War battle re-enactments, period music, food and sporting events.

Sunday is the second and final day of the historical event. The day starts with a Presidential Press Conference with Abraham Lincoln at 10 a.m. followed by the first battle re-enactment at 11 a.m., the Gettysburg Address by President Lincoln at 1 p.m. and the second battle at 2 p.m.

Tickets for the re-enactments at $10 for adults, $5 for children, and free for those 5 and under.

California State Park interpreter Mike Deagon said, the event is an important lesson to the story of America. And California played a large roll in the Civil War sending among the most troops per capita and delivering California gold to help fund the Union Army.
